Willis, 79, of Pitkin died Sunday, Nov. 7, 1999, in Christus St. Frances Cabrini Hospital.
He was a resident of Pitkin and a member of Occupy No. 2 Baptist Church. He was a World War II veteran and a retired millwright for Calcasieu Paper Company.
He was preceded in death by his first wife Pearlie Thompson Willis
Survivors include his wife, Myrtle Willis of Pitkin four sons, Floyd Willis, Lloyd Willis, Matthew Willis Jr. and Roger Willis, all of Pitkin one daughter, Bobbie Maricle of Pitkin one sister, Elaine Thompson of Pitkin two brothers, Stewart Willis and Ruben Willis, both of Pitkin 13 grandchildren and 23 great-grandchildren.
Friends may call from 9 a.m. until time of services today in the church
